Yard Grading in Salt Lake City, UT

Yard grading services involve adjusting the slope and elevation of a property's landscape to improve drainage, prevent erosion, and create a stable foundation for landscaping or construction projects. This service is often requested for projects such as installing new lawns, preparing a yard for a patio or driveway, or addressing issues with standing water after heavy rains. Property owners typically want to understand how grading can help manage water flow, protect the home's foundation, and enhance the overall appearance and functionality of outdoor spaces.

Before requesting yard grading, homeowners should consider the current condition of their yard, including existing slopes, drainage patterns, and soil type. It’s important to determine the desired outcome, whether that is leveling certain areas, redirecting water runoff, or creating a gentle slope for aesthetic purposes. Clarifying the scope of the project and any specific concerns about drainage or soil stability can help ensure the grading work meets the property's needs effectively.

Project Types

Common Yard Grading Jobs

Yard grading involves shaping the landscape to ensure proper drainage and prevent water pooling.

Landscape grading helps create a level foundation for lawns, gardens, and outdoor features.

Drainage correction addresses existing water issues by redirecting runoff away from structures.

Soil leveling prepares the yard for planting, sod installation, or other landscaping projects.

Erosion control stabilizes slopes and prevents soil loss during heavy rains.

Slope grading improves safety and accessibility by creating gentle, manageable inclines.

FAQ

Yard Grading Questions

What is yard grading? Yard grading involves leveling or sloping the land to improve drainage and prevent water pooling around a property.

Why is yard grading important? Proper grading helps protect the foundation, reduces erosion, and ensures water flows away from structures.

What types of projects require yard grading? Projects include preparing for landscaping, installing new lawns, or correcting drainage issues around a property.

How can yard grading benefit a property? It enhances the landscape’s stability, prevents water damage, and creates a safer, more functional outdoor space.
